To disable automatic driver updates on Windows 11, you can use the following methods:

  1. Control Panel: Device Installation Settings

    • Press the Start button and type "change device installation settings".
    • Click on "Change device installation settings" in the search results.
    • Select "No (your device might not work as expected)" and click "Save Changes".
  2. Group Policy Editor (only available in Windows 11 Pro and Enterprise editions)

    • Press Windows + R, type gpedit.msc, and press Enter to open Group Policy Editor.
    • Navigate to Computer Configuration -> Administrative Templates -> Windows Components -> Windows Update -> Manage Updates offered from Windows Update.
    • Double-click the policy "Do not include drivers with Windows Updates" in the right window.
    • Click Enabled, then Apply and OK to disable automatic driver updates.
  3. Registry Editor

    • Press Windows + R, type regedit, and press Enter to open Registry Editor.
    • Navigate to H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Policies\Microsoft\Windows\DriverSearching.
    • Double-click DriverUpdateWizardWuSearchEnabled and set its value to 0. This will stop Windows 11 automatic driver updates.

For Windows 11 Home edition, which doesn't have the Group Policy Editor, you can only use the Control Panel method or the Registry Editor method. Keep in mind that disabling automatic driver updates may prevent your system from receiving important updates that could improve performance or resolve issues.

On Windows, there is no built-in system-level solution to directly limit the RAM usage of a specific program. Microsoft does not provide a feature like the M90 limit in Linux's /etc/limits to set a maximum memory allocation for a process. Third-party software might offer some control, but these solutions are not endorsed by Microsoft.

For users seeking to limit RAM usage for a program like a game or a resource-intensive application, here are some general approaches:

  1. Close unnecessary background programs: Reduce the number of active programs and services that consume system resources, allowing more RAM to be available for the targeted application.
  2. Adjust game settings: Lowering graphics and performance settings in games can reduce their RAM requirements.
  3. Use third-party software: Tools like Bitsum Process Lasso Pro or Cacheman 10 by Outertech (mentioned in the Reddit thread) may help regulate processes, but they cannot precisely limit RAM usage without potentially causing instability.
  4. Create a batch file: You can create a batch file with commands like taskkill and net stop to stop irrelevant processes and services before running the targeted application, freeing up RAM.

Please note that limiting RAM usage can lead to performance issues or even crashes if the program requires more memory than the imposed limit. It's often better to increase the available RAM or optimize the program's memory management.

To run a shell script on a Mac, follow these steps:

  1. Ensure the script has executable permissions. Use the chmod command in Terminal:

    chmod +x /path/to/script.sh
    
  2. Run the script using the appropriate shell command:

    For a Bourne shell script (sh):

    sh /path/to/script.sh
    

    For a Bash script:

    bash /path/to/script.sh
    

    If you want the script to affect your current shell environment, use:

    . /path/to/script.sh
    

    Always start relative paths with ./ to ensure the script is sourced from the correct directory.

  3. If you want to run the script by double-clicking in Finder, change the file extension to .command and make it executable. Then, right-click the file, choose "Open With" > "Other...", navigate to the Utilities folder in Applications, select Terminal.app, and check "Always Open With" before clicking "Open".

  4. If you want to use a shell script within an Automator workflow, create a new Automator document, search for "Run Shell Script" action, and configure it with your shell commands.

Remember to replace /path/to/ with the actual path to your script. Also, make sure the script has a shebang (#!/bin/sh or #!/bin/bash) as the first line to indicate the shell it should be run with.

Dial Assist is a feature on the iPhone designed to automatically append the correct international or local prefixes when dialing phone numbers. It helps simplify the process of making international calls by intelligently identifying the necessary country and area codes, ensuring that the phone connects without requiring manual intervention. This feature is particularly useful for individuals who frequently make calls to contacts across various countries and time zones.

When Dial Assist is enabled, it can add the correct prefix for international calls based on your current location. Disabling Dial Assist requires you to manually input the full phone number, including country codes, for international calls.

To enable or disable Dial Assist on an iPhone, follow these steps:

  1. Open the Settings app.
  2. Tap on Phone.
  3. Toggle the Dial Assist switch to on (enable) or off (disable).

Dial Assist can be a convenience for international callers, but it may also cause issues with saved contacts that already have country codes or when using calling cards, which may not be recognized by the feature.

To turn off Delivery Optimization on Windows 11, follow these steps:

  1. Using the Settings app:

    • Press "Windows+i" to open the Settings app.
    • Navigate to "Windows Update" under the left-hand pane.
    • Click "Advanced options" at the bottom of the page.
    • Scroll down to the "Additional Options" group and click "Delivery Optimization."
    • Toggle the switch next to "Allow downloads from other PCs" to the "Off" position.
  2. Using the Windows Registry (advanced users only):

    • Open the Windows Registry Editor by typing "regedit" in the search bar and selecting the Registry Editor app.
    • Navigate to this path:
    Computer\H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SYSTEM\CurrentControlSet\Services\DoSvc
    
    • Find and double-click the "Start" key.
    • In the Edit DWORD window that appears, change the Value Data to "4" and then click "OK."
    • Restart your computer to enable the changes.

Please note that the Windows Registry is a powerful tool and misuse can render your system inoperable. Only use the registry if you know what you're doing. If you can't disable Delivery Optimization, it might be due to your device being managed by an organization, in which case you should contact your system administrator for details.

To create a file using Command Prompt on Windows, follow these best practices based on the provided resources:

Create Empty Text File

  1. Open Command Prompt by pressing Win+R, typing cmd, then pressing Enter.
  2. Navigate to the desired directory using the cd command, for example:
    cd C:\path\to\your\directory
    
  3. Create an empty text file with a specific name (e.g., "myfile.txt"):
    type nul > myfile.txt
    

Create Text File with Content

  1. Open Command Prompt as before.
  2. Navigate to your preferred directory.
  3. Use the echo command to create a new file with content:
    echo Hello World > mytextfile.txt
    
  4. Press Enter. The contents of the file will be saved in "mytextfile.txt".

Create Folder (Directory)

  1. Open Command Prompt as before.
  2. Navigate to the parent folder where you want to create the subfolder.
  3. Use the mkdir command to make a new folder named "new_folder":
    mkdir new_folder
    

For more advanced tasks like running scripts or automating commands, consider using the copy con method:

  • To create a file with content:
    copy con myscript.txt
    
  • Type your script or text, then press Ctrl + Z to save the file when finished.

Remember that these commands are specific to Windows Command Prompt; they may not work on other command line interfaces like Unix shells.

To clear RAM on your Android phone effectively without compromising functionality, follow these steps based on the search results:

  1. Check memory usage and force quit apps:

    • Go to Android Settings -> Memory.
    • Tap "Memory used by apps" to view app memory usage.
    • Sort by maximum usage to identify heavy consumers.
    • Force stop apps by selecting the app and hitting the three-dot menu -> Force stop.
  2. Disable Apps and Remove Bloatware:

    • Go to Settings -> Apps.
    • Disable unneeded system apps by selecting the app and hitting the three-dot menu -> Disable.
    • This prevents apps from running in the background and improves RAM usage.
  3. Disable Animations & Transitions:

    • Enable Developer Options by going to Settings -> About phone and tapping "Build number" 7 times.
    • Go to Settings -> Developer options.
    • Adjust "Window animation scale", "Transition animation scale", and "Animator duration scale" to "Animation off" to reduce RAM usage and improve performance.
  4. Avoid Live Wallpapers and extensive widgets:

    • Live Wallpapers and extensive widgets consume RAM; use simple widgets and static wallpapers instead.
  5. Use third-party booster apps:

    • Install apps like CCleaner for a "Memory Boost" feature that cleans RAM from your homescreen and manages auto-starting apps.

Remember, Android manages RAM efficiently, and you should not worry about memory running out until the system complains. Avoid using apps that claim to clear all RAM, as they can be detrimental to your device's performance.
